The Coffs Harbour Humidity Problem
Coffs Harbour averages 72% relative humidity year-round. That's not a peak figure — it's the average. In February and March, sustained humidity regularly exceeds 80%. Laminate flooring's HDF core absorbs atmospheric moisture from the air. In the UK or Germany where humidity sits at 40–55% this absorption is minimal. At 72% average humidity, it's significant.
The core slowly absorbs moisture. It swells. The click joints separate. The floor lifts at the edges. This process is typically slow in year 1, accelerates in years 2–3, and becomes obviously problematic by year 4–5.
Common Patterns in Coffs Harbour Homes
Edge lifting near sliding doors and external walls — starts here before spreading.
Bubbling in open-plan living areas — large ventilated spaces expose the floor to maximum humidity.
Kitchen laminate failing fastest — cooking humidity combined with coastal humidity. Often fails within 2–3 years.
Can It Be Fixed?
Short answer: No. Once swollen, the HDF core cannot be restored. Pressing boards down is temporary. Filling gaps with sealant is cosmetic. The only permanent solution is replacement.
What Coffs Harbour Homeowners Are Replacing It With
The consistent local replacement choice is hybrid SPC flooring. The SPC core contains no wood fibre. At 80% humidity or 45% air conditioning — the dimensions are identical.
